When choosing the company that will do the work, make sure it is FENSA approved. This is a government-authorised scheme that is applicable to all doors and windows in England. This scheme is intended to protect homeowners from poor workmanship and to ensure that the company installing the doors and windows complies with building regulations.

The FENSA scheme can help you cut down on energy costs and safeguard your property from water damage and ensure that your windows are free of misting. In addition the FENSA certificate serves as proof that the work was completed correctly and in accordance with the building regulations.

The FENSA scheme was developed by the Glass and Glazing Federation to stop poor workmanship and the dangers that arise from improperly installed windows. A FENSA certificate demonstrates that the work was done by a licensed contractor and that it was properly recorded. The possession of a FENSA certificate can also assist you in selling your house.

FENSA certified double glazing companies

If you're looking to replace your windows and doors, you must select a company registered with the Fenestration Self-Assessment Scheme (FENSA). This government-approved program allows installers to check their work. Only when a company is FENSA certified, can you be certain of the quality and safety of their services.

A certificate is a guarantee of the company's reliability and conformity to all building regulations. This certificate is especially crucial if you plan to sell your house. However, you can obtain an exemption only for new windows and not for existing conservatories.

UPVC window frames and their moving parts

It is important to clean and lubricate the PVC-u window frames and their moving components at least once a year. This is to ensure that they don't suffer from defects or emit industrial pollutants. It is also important to inspect and adjust your frame every year. The absence of maintenance can result in minor distortions. They can be corrected by gently pushing the frame back into its proper alignment. If the distortions are more than that, the glass needs to be replaced.
